I ran through 60 rounds last weekend and they all cycled and were surprisingly accurate. I was also surprised by the recoil or lack of with this round. They all mushroomed uniformly off the steel targets. I would recommend these rounds to anyone with an 8.6 because there's not a ton of options out there and all of them are expensive. I used these with a YHM suppressor and they were easily ear safe. The clank of the steel plate was much louder than the report of the round. The brass case hitting the floor seemed loud compared to the gun!
